Re-speed was the only company (recently) that made a bolt in rack and pinion kit. At one point a company called CP Racing made one (about 10 years ago) which also suffered a similar fate - they basically just disappeared....
For what it's worth you can still do the FC subframe and keep your 4x114 pattern - the S4 base models had that lug pattern, you would just need those hubs. There are writeups in the FC section on how to use T2 brakes with those 4 lug hubs, or you could just use the base model brakes if you don't need the bigger stuff... Just food for thought
